Understanding Mineral Overload
Mineral overload, also known as hypermineralosis, occurs when there is an excessive accumulation of minerals in the body. This condition can arise from various sources, including dietary intake, supplementation, and certain medical conditions. The body typically regulates mineral levels through homeostasis, but when this balance is disrupted, it can lead to toxicity.
Common Minerals Associated with Overload
- Calcium: While calcium is vital for bone health, excessive intake can lead to hypercalcemia, characterized by symptoms such as nausea, vomiting, kidney stones, and even impaired cognitive function.
- Iron: Iron overload, or hemochromatosis, can occur due to genetic predisposition or excessive supplementation. Symptoms may include fatigue, joint pain, and damage to organs such as the liver and heart.
- Magnesium: Although magnesium is essential for numerous biochemical reactions, too much can result in hypermagnesemia, leading to muscle weakness, respiratory issues, and cardiac arrest in severe cases.
- Potassium: Hyperkalemia, or elevated potassium levels, can disrupt heart function and lead to arrhythmias, which can be life-threatening.
- Zinc: Excessive zinc intake can interfere with copper absorption, leading to deficiencies and symptoms such as nausea, headaches, and impaired immune function.
Causes of Mineral Overload
Mineral overload can stem from several factors:
- Dietary Excess: Consuming large quantities of mineral-rich foods or fortified products can lead to an overload, particularly if combined with supplements.
- Supplementation: Many individuals take dietary supplements without consulting healthcare professionals, leading to unintentional overdoses.
- Medical Conditions: Certain conditions, such as kidney disease, can impair the body's ability to excrete excess minerals, resulting in accumulation.
- Genetic Factors: Genetic disorders like hemochromatosis can predispose individuals to iron overload, necessitating careful monitoring of dietary intake.
Symptoms of Mineral Overload
The symptoms of mineral overload can vary widely depending on the specific mineral involved. Common signs include:
- Gastrointestinal Disturbances: Nausea, vomiting, and diarrhea are frequent initial symptoms of mineral toxicity.
- Neurological Issues: Confusion, lethargy, and headaches can occur, particularly with calcium and magnesium overload.
- Cardiovascular Symptoms: Irregular heartbeats and hypertension may arise from excessive potassium or calcium levels.
- Musculoskeletal Pain: Joint pain and muscle weakness can indicate an overload of iron or magnesium.
Diagnosis and Treatment
Diagnosing mineral overload typically involves a combination of medical history, physical examination, and laboratory tests to measure mineral levels in the blood or urine. Treatment strategies may include:
- Dietary Modification: Reducing the intake of foods high in the offending mineral is often the first step.
- Medication: In some cases, medications may be prescribed to help the body excrete excess minerals. For example, chelation therapy can be used to remove excess iron.
- Hydration: Increasing fluid intake can assist in flushing out excess minerals, particularly in cases of hyperkalemia.
- Monitoring: Regular monitoring of mineral levels is crucial for individuals at risk of overload, especially those with underlying health conditions.
